Statement from Rep. Eric Pettigrew on Supreme Court’s recent decision on charter schools

September 9, 2015

Statement from Rep. Eric Pettigrew (D-Renton) on Supreme Court’s recent decision on charter schools.

“Last week’s Supreme Court ruling that public charter schools are unconstitutional is a devastating loss for the nearly 1200 families with children already enrolled in these schools and for the majority of Washington voters who made public charter schools possible with a 2012 initiative. The timing — at 4:05 pm the Friday before Labor Day Weekend, is particularly cruel, creating confusion and uncertainty for students who started at their new schools just weeks ago.

Traditional public schools are failing many students, especially students of color. Whether a student graduates from high school, attends college, or achieves future success should not depend on the color of their skin or their zip code. We need to do more to make sure every child has the opportunity to get a great education. Charter schools represent a path forward for students who are not being served by our current educational system.

I will not speculate as to the motivations of the court, but their decision was most certainly done heartlessly without concern for the impacted children and families. I will work to find a solution for these families in whatever way I can and continue to advocate for an equitable education for all Washington students.”
